The hiring process at Caulipower takes an average of 37 days when considering 3 user submitted interviews across all job titles. To compare, the average duration of hiring at similar companies like BlackRock, Inc. is 14 days, Fabricated Software, Inc. is 2 days, and Apple Inc. is 21 days. Candidates applying for Customer Service Representative had the quickest hiring process (on average 14 days), whereas Senior Marketing Manager roles had the slowest hiring process (on average 60 days).

I applied through an employee referral.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Caulipower (Encino, CA) in Jun 2024
Interview
I met with three people, all very nice, including the person currently in the role, the manager, and another rep. The person leaving the role had been promoted after 5 years, which made me question if the timeline for upward mobility would work for me, especially considering my experience in the CS space. Also, there was only one customer experience rep, and I prefer to work with a team. The same questions were asked in each interview, all fairly typical for a CS role. Ultimately, the compensation did not meet my needs.

I applied through a recruiter. The process took 2 months. I interviewed at Caulipower (Encino, CA) in Dec 2019
Interview
Frankly, the process from your recruiter's outreach - has been in-depth and lengthy (about 70+ emails back and forth). After two recruiter phone interviews, four individual phone interviews, 3 in-person interviews, and three excellent referral phone chats, I was ecstatic to accept the offer. After asking the basic housekeeping questions (insurance, vacation 401k benefits), they withdrew their offer. It was an insane process. Baffled at their ethics and how they treated a (former) fan and human being who put time, effort and energy into this process.
